上一页 1 2 3 4 5 6 7 8 9 ··· 16 下一页
摘要: 在一般的数据结构的书中,树的那章后面,著者一般都会介绍一下哈夫曼(HUFFMAN)树和哈夫曼编码。哈夫曼编码是哈夫曼树的一个应用。哈夫曼编码应用广泛,如JPEG中就应用了哈夫曼编码。 首先介绍什么是哈夫曼树。哈夫曼树又称最优二叉树,是一种带权路径长度最短的二叉树。所谓树的带权路径长度,就是树中所有的... 阅读全文
posted @ 2014-09-19 20:04 生死相依 阅读(78758) 评论(1) 推荐(13) 编辑
摘要: 如果天平两端都允许放砝码,并且假定所有的砝码都是整数克。为了称出从 1 克到 40 克所有整数克的物品,最少需要几个砝码?感兴趣的读者不妨自己先试着想想,再往下看。秘密在于 3 的幂说起来这个问题历史还算是挺悠久的。据《数学游戏与欣赏》( [英] 劳斯·鲍尔 [加] 考克斯特 著,杨应辰等 译),这... 阅读全文
posted @ 2014-09-19 19:39 生死相依 阅读(976) 评论(0) 推荐(0) 编辑
摘要: 一次磁盘读写操作的时间由寻找(寻道)时间、延迟时间和传输时间决定:1) 寻找时间Ts:活动头磁盘在读写信息前,将磁头移动到指定磁道所需要的时间。这个时间除跨越n条磁道的时间外,还包括启动磁臂的时间s,即:式中,m是与磁盘驱动器速度有关的常数,约为0.2ms,磁臂的启动时间约为2ms。2)延迟时间Tr... 阅读全文
posted @ 2014-09-19 16:32 生死相依 阅读(1642) 评论(0) 推荐(0) 编辑
摘要: 答案如下:void Convert() { map maps; maps[0]="0"; maps[1]="1"; maps[2]="2"; maps[3]="3"; maps[4]="4"; maps[5]="5"; maps[6]="6"; maps[7]="7"; maps[8]="8"; m... 阅读全文
posted @ 2014-09-14 21:57 生死相依 阅读(3868) 评论(0) 推荐(0) 编辑
摘要: 一、字节序定义字节序,顾名思义字节的顺序,再多说两句就是大于一个字节类型的数据在内存中的存放顺序(一个字节的数据当然就无需谈顺序的问题了)。其实大部分人在实际的开发中都很少会直接和字节序打交道。唯有在跨平台以及网络程序中字节序才是一个应该被考虑的问题。在所有的介绍字节序的文章中都会提到字节序分为两类... 阅读全文
posted @ 2014-09-14 11:45 生死相依 阅读(350) 评论(0) 推荐(0) 编辑
摘要: static_cast:干杂活的,那三个都有各自的专有用途,那三个不做的都由这个转型符来做,只要它能做的,用C语法的强制类型转换运算符也一定能够完成;但话又说回来了,C强制类型转换能做的,它可不一定都能做,比如去除const性。此外在这里声明一点,一般人都不会清楚都不会注意到的一点,就是四个之中只有... 阅读全文
posted @ 2014-09-13 17:17 生死相依 阅读(463) 评论(0) 推荐(0) 编辑
摘要: 为什么内联函数,构造函数,静态成员函数不能为virtual函数?1> 内联函数内联函数是在编译时期展开,而虚函数的特性是运行时才动态联编,所以两者矛盾,不能定义内联函数为虚函数。2> 构造函数构造函数用来创建一个新的对象,而虚函数的运行是建立在对象的基础上,在构造函数执行时,对象尚未形成,所以不能将... 阅读全文
posted @ 2014-09-13 14:41 生死相依 阅读(1250) 评论(0) 推荐(0) 编辑
摘要: 字符串分割(C++) 经常碰到字符串分割的问题,这里总结下,也方便我以后使用。一、用strtok函数进行字符串分割原型:char *strtok(char *str, const char *delim);功能:分解字符串为一组字符串。参数说明:str为要分解的字符串,delim为分隔符字符串。返... 阅读全文
posted @ 2014-09-10 20:01 生死相依 阅读(317) 评论(0) 推荐(0) 编辑
摘要: 在C++开发过程中经常会遇到两个比较容易混淆的头文件引用#include 和 #include,两者的主要区别如下:#include是C语言的标准库,主要是对字符串进行操作的库函数,是基于char*进行操作的,例如常见的字符串操作函数stpcpy、strcat都是在该头文件里面声明的。#includ... 阅读全文
posted @ 2014-09-10 19:49 生死相依 阅读(631) 评论(0) 推荐(0) 编辑
摘要: 1. HTTP 500错误(内部服务器错误)对对HTTP 500错误的定义已经充分证明了这是一个最常见的HTTP错误。 一般来说,HTTP 500 错误就是web服务器发生内部错误时返回的信息。 例如,web服务器过载时将无法正确处理访问请求。根据Google的搜索数据统计,HTTP 500 错误发... 阅读全文
posted @ 2014-09-07 22:47 生死相依 阅读(381) 评论(0) 推荐(0) 编辑
上一页 1 2 3 4 5 6 7 8 9 ··· 16 下一页